How would you write a numerical expression for 6 times the sum of 20 and 8

6(20 + 8) is your answer. this is because the meaning of "6 times" is 6 multiply and so it goes outside of the parenthesis of the sum of 20 and 8. the sum of 20 and 8 are inside the parenthesis because they are together, like the problem is together.
